The quantum algebra of partial Hadamard matrices
Banica, Teo · Skalski, Adam
Original · EN
A partial Hadamard matrix is a matrix H∈ Mₘ× ₙ(T) whose rows are pairwise orthogonal. We associate to each such H a certain quantum semigroup G of quantum partial permutations of {1,...,M} and study the correspondence H→ G. We discuss as well the relation between the completion problems for a given partial Hadamard matrix and completion problems for the associated submagic matrix P∈ Mₘ(Mₙ(C)), in both cases introducing certain criteria for the existence of the suitable completions.
